The Birdcage

1996 - R - 1:59
MGM/UA Home Video
Comedy
Directed by Mike Nichols
Starring:
Robin Williams
Gene Hackman
Nathan Lane
Dianne Wiest

Lies and deception - it's all in the family when Robin Williams must convince conservative in-laws Gene Hackman and Dianne Wiest that he's as upstanding and uptight as they are in this rauciously funny comedy that'll "leave you weak from laughter" (Gannett Suburban News)! Armand (Williams) and Albert (Nathan Lane) have built the perfect life for themselves tending to their successful and gaudy nightclub on the Miami strip. But their pastel tranquility is suddenly shaken by the arrival of Armand's son...who's getting married to the daughter of ultra-conservative Senator Keeley (Hackman). What's more, the Seantor and his wife (Wiest) are on their way over for dinner and expecting to meet Mr. - and Mrs. - Family Values! Can Armand and Albert pull it off? It'll take a performance of extraordinary charisma to transform them into acceptable in-laws...in other words, to pull the chiffon over the Keeley's eyes.
